Job Summary:
Berkshire Grey’s robotic picking solutions leverage advanced technologies in vision, control logic, sensing, and AI to operate in demanding material-handling environments. The System Quality Assurance (SQA) Engineer will apply a strong technical background in end-to-end system testing—without requiring software development—to validate the performance, reliability, and functionality of our robotic arm picking systems.
This role focuses on hands-on system validation, defect investigation, requirement verification, and ensuring high-quality product behavior across hardware, software, firmware, and system integrations.
Key Responsibilities:
- Review CONOPs, product requirements, and system specifications to ensure they are testable and clearly defined.
- Collaborate with cross-functional teams to define acceptance criteria and “Definition of Done.”
- Write, review, and execute manual test cases for system and software-level behavior.
- Identify, document, and communicate defects across hardware, software, firmware, and integrations with clear reproduction steps and detailed observations.
- Validate and verify defect resolutions and system fixes.
- Perform root-cause investigation at the system level using logs, sensor data, behavior patterns, and workflow analysis (no coding required).
- Analyze testing and quality risks across projects and provide actionable feedback throughout the product lifecycle.
- Support system setup, configuration, and operation for test execution.
- Contribute to planning discussions and test strategy development for larger system-level projects.
